Baltic Research Programme’s mid-term conference will take place on October 18-19 in Riga!

The conference “Collaborative Experiences: Shaping the Research Future” will bring together representatives from the EEA/Norway Research and Education Programme – projects’ promoters and partners from Latvia, Lithuania, Estonia, Croatia, Norway, and Iceland, also representatives from the administrative staff of the programme to discuss ways to shape the future based on our experiences with the programme so far. This conference aims to explore the diverse and shared experiences of the Research and Education programme projects and to focus on the possibilities and necessities for the future.

On October 18, the Conference participants will have a great opportunity to visit various Latvian Baltic Research Programme’s projects. To join the visits, a prior is necessary. A more formal part of the Conference on October 19 will emphasise the collective and distinct knowledge acquired through this programme, with the goal of mutual learning and self-reflection through discussions and workshops.

As the formal part of the Conference comes to a close, there will be group discussions centred around the main priorities of the Baltic Research Programme and its upcoming period. This is your chance to connect with representatives from other projects and delve into essential topics such as the impact of science, research priorities (topics), creating links with educational activities, and ensuring continued collaboration in other formats/programs.

This conference is organized by the Ministry of Education and Science of Latvia (programme operator) in collaboration with the Latvian Science Council (implementing agency).

The objectives of the EEA and Norway Grants Baltic Research Programme are enhanced research-based knowledge and human resources development in Latvia by promoting mobility of students and staff in higher education and bilateral cooperation in research between Latvia, Donor States, Estonia, and Lithuania. Total programme grant is EUR 17 058 824 including EEA/Norway Grant EUR 14 500 000 and national co-financing EUR 2 558 824. The implementation period ends on April 30 of 2024.
